As the length of electrical power transmission line is generally long enough and it runs through open atmosphere, the probability of occurring fault in electrical power transmission line is much higher than that of electrical power transformers and alternators. Basic principles of distance protection devices1 the operating voltage of the lines and equipment protected by distance relays is usually several thousand volts, and the current in the equipment during system faults and disturbances is thousands of amperes.
